Transaction 90679fa76da70524289601dfc983807ebfc346492134db708c8838cedde35ee7
1 Input
1 Output
-
90679fa76da70524289601dfc983807ebfc346492134db708c8838cedde35ee7:0
- value
- 791357
- script pubkey
- OP_0 OP_PUSHBYTES_20 7e3b8bcf7cea559b9408cd951872969024693dbe
- address
- bc1q0cachnmuaf2eh9qgek23su5kjqjxj0d75s3wyf